- College Interviews from the Inside Out Thursday, October 11th, SSRC – lunch (12 – 12:40 p.m. ) Paly parent Doug Shaker has been interviewing candidates for Yale for the last 10 years. He will describe the interview process and its place in Ivy League admissions. He will also talk about what college interviewers are looking for and how to prepare for a college interview. Questions and answers afterward.
